Norman Wetherbee Buck

Norman W. Buck, age 87, passed away June 22, 2018. He was Born on August 8,1930 to Howard G. Buck and Hilda R (Wetherbee) Buck in Cedar Rapids, IA. He was proceeded in death by his parents. He earned his Eagle Scout Award at age 16 and graduated from Franklin High School (Cedar Rapids) in June of 1948. He attended Coe Collage for one year before moving to Chicago, IL to enroll at the American Academy of Art. In October 1952 he was drafted into the Army during the Korean Conflict. He was honorably discharged in October 1954 and met his wife Hildred Starks. In January 1955, he enrolled at the University of Iowa and married Hidred in June of that year. He graduated from the University of Iowa with a BA in Journalism and rank of 2nd Lieutenant with a Distinguished Military Service Award from the ROTC program in August of 1957. Upon graduation they moved to Chicago where he worked for various art studios, ad agencies, and freelanced in advertising. He started his own ad agency (Norman W. Buck Inc.) in 1961 doing commercial graphic arts, voiceovers, and on camera work. They moved to Riverwoods, IL in 1962 where he was an active member of the community for 42 years. He earned a 1st degree black belt in Tae Kwon Do, took acting classes and performed in several local theater companies before retiring to Mesa, AZ in 2003. In retirement, he continued to do some voiceover work and enjoyed sketching portraits for family and friends. He was a life member of The National Eagle Scout Association, The Museum of Science Industry in Chicago and the University of Iowa Alumni Association. He is survived by his wife Hildred (Hildy) of 63 years, daughter Jennifer Cornwell (Bruce), son Scott (Lauri) and grandson Benjamin Buck. In keeping with his wishes, he was cremated with no formal service held. Donations in his honor can be made to any homeless/disabled veterans organization of your choice.
